Solving What to Solve
If you aren’t aligned with a human need, you’re just
going to build a very powerful system to address a nonexistent problem. - Google’s ML Team
Can you solve your problem without machine learning?
mail.google.com says It seems like you forgot to attach a
file. You wrote “I have attached” in your message, but there are no files attached. Send anyway?
Is this problem worth your time? money, effort

Setting Yourself Up For Success
Well-defined problem Realistic scope Validated with users Meaningful and impactful
Describe it in simple terms your ML problem
None
List assumptions
None
for ________ users in ________ situations, we assume they’ll prefer
________ and not ________
For Google Photos users searching we assume they’ll prefer “playgrounds”
and not searching for “children”
